I don't know why that would happen. >But that said, some Mailman lists have a setting that lets you set the >Reply-To: on your posts so that when people reply, it goes ONLY to the list, >as $DEITY intended. Our recommendations are to not strip the poster's Reply-To: if any and to not add any other Reply-To: addresses. This list is set that way so you can add your own Reply-To: and it will be passed through. List owners can set these as they see fit, but I don't see why anyone would choose to strip the poster's Reply-To: if they weren't adding one of their own. -- Mark Sapiro <m...@msapiro.net> The highway is for gamblers, San Francisco Bay Area, California better use your sense - B.
